What is grid energy storage?
Grid energy storage, also known as large-scale energy storage, is a set of technologies connected to the electrical power grid that store energy for later use. These systems help balance supply and demand by storing excess electricity from variable renewables such as solar and inflexible sources like nuclear power, releasing it when needed.
How does energy storage work?
Energy storage acts as a buffer, capturing excess energy when supply exceeds demand and releasing it when needed. This balancing act ensures a steady, reliable power supply, smoothing out the intermittent nature of renewable sources. Batteries are among the most versatile and widely used energy storage options.
